Quilts for Boston:
We now have 32 finished Quilts for Boston ready to donate.  The simply amazing Stephanie has found so many wonderful homes for these quilts with donations going to survivors of the bombing as well as first responders at the Watertown PD and  Mass General.  We have also been asked to provide quilts that will line the walls of all the Medical Tents during next year's Boston Marathon. These quilts will then be raffled off to the volunteers that were on the "front lines" during the bombing aftermath.
